剪绳子算法--动态规划法
来源:互联网 发布:网络禁书txt下载 编辑:程序博客网 时间:2024/05/04 16:06
使用动态规划法求解剪绳子问题,products中保存每一段的最优解
int maxProductAfterCutting_sholution(int length){ if(length<2){ return 0; } if (length==2) { return 1; } if (length==3) { return 2; } int * products=new int[length+1]; products[0]=0; products[1]=1; products[2]=2; products[3]=3; int max=0; for (int i=4; i<=length; ++i) { max=0; for (int j=1; j<=i/2; ++j) { int product=products[j]*products[i-j]; if(max<product){ max=product; } products[i]=max; } } max=products[length]; delete[] products; return max;}
阅读全文
0 0
- 剪绳子算法--动态规划法
- 剑指Offer(第二版)面试题14:剪绳子(动态规划)
- 常用算法 --- 动态规划法
- 算法之动态规划法
- 剪绳子
- 算法--动态规划算法
- 插花问题的“动态规划法”算法
- “插花问题”的动态规划法算法
- 插花问题的“动态规划法”算法
- 插花问题的“动态规划法”算法
- 插花问题的“动态规划法”算法
- “插花问题”的动态规划法算法
- “插花问题”的动态规划法算法
- “插花问题”的动态规划法算法
- 插花问题的“动态规划法”算法
- 插花问题的“动态规划法”算法
- “插花问题”的动态规划法算法
- 插花问题的“动态规划法”算法
- 从小白到大数据架构师的学习历程
- mt6735 [Audio APP]收音机 APP添加耳机 hook键,以实现播放、暂停的功能
- 《深度探索C++对象模型》读书笔记——第一章
- FIFO 位宽转换
- 关于MPLS
- 剪绳子算法--动态规划法
- SimpleDateFormat时间格式化存在线程安全问题
- 指针数组与数组指针、函数指针与函数指针数组
- UEditor
- 树、二叉树、完全二叉树的简单理解
- mongoDB磁盘碎片整理
- js获取当前时间的近12个月,当前日期的未来7天
- freemarker下载word文档功能的实现以及注意点
- ORACLE的两种优化模式